Hermes 1st Half Earnings Rose, Boosted by Asia Sales Growth

Hermes International said Friday that earnings rose in the first
half of the year, helped by the rebound of wholesale and in-store
sales in Asia .
The French luxury fashion company said it made 2.23 billion
euros ($2.45 billion) in profit in the first six months of the year
compared with EUR1.64 billion a year prior, on sales that grew 25%
at constant currency rates to EUR6.70 billion.
Its closely-watched recurring operating income grew 28% in the
period to EUR2.95 billion, Hermes said.
Revenue was driven by sales increases at both in stores and in
wholesale activities, supported by the rebound in travel retail,
the company said.
Hermes said the strongest growth was in Asia, helped by Chinese
New Year celebrations, and by momentum in Singapore, Thailand,
Australia and Korea.
The company backed its medium-term goal for revenue growth at
constant exchange rates.
